D.O. Rueda

Vintage
2024
Alcoholic potential
13
Varieties
Verdejo & Sauvignon Blanc

Viticulture
Location: Selected vineyards across several sites within the Rueda Designation of Origin, in northcentral Spain.
Climate: Continental climate, with cold winters and hot, dry summers. A marked contrast between daytime and nighttime temperatures. Soils: Clay-limestone.

Winemaking
Harvest: Predominantly machine-harvested at night, during the last week of August and the first days of September 2024. Fermentation: In stainless steel tanks.
Maceration: Cold maceration at 6°C for 4 to 6 hours.
Ageing: A young wine, with no barrel ageing.
Time in bottle: The wine remains in bottle for two months before release

Tasting notes
A bright yellow white wine with greenish hues, showing intense aromas of fruit, white flowers and subtle herbaceous notes. On the palate, it offers tropical and citrus flavours, with a refreshing, vibrant and persistent character, leading to a pleasant finish.
